SUMMARY
Wide Receiver Rank: #162   
Overall: #511


Butler got the most work of his career last season and performed alright in his increased role, catching 36 passes in 13 games. He scored four touchdowns and finished with just fewer than 400 yards. Butler had just three games with 50 or more yards and his season high for yardage was 68, which was his last game of the season. Butler had his season cut short because of a broken leg. The Seahawks aren't too deep at receiver, so Butler has a chance to grab some playing time. He seems a better fit as a No. 3 or 4 receiver, though, than as a starter. Butler is a small, speedy receiver. He is pretty dynamic with the ball in his hands. He has plus speed and solid hands. His lack of size hurts him some, though, as he has a tough time getting off the line and isn't much of a deep threat. He is more of a possession receiver than anything.
FANTASY OUTLOOK
Butler has some value in PPR leagues, but don't expect his numbers to be off the charts after two mediocre seasons. He could get around 45 receptions or so, giving him marginal overall value.
Seattle Seahawks WR Deon Butler (leg) will be active for the first time this season in Week 13 against the Philadelphia Eagles Thursday, Dec. 1. Butler hasn't played since suffering a broken leg in Week 14 last year against the San Francisco 49ers.

Seattle Seahawks WR Deon Butler (leg) has been able to run and cut as he makes his recovery from a significant leg injury last season. Butler's status entering training camp is a question. He said he is able to run shorter routes at game speed, but said he hasn't been able to do the same for longer routes so far. He feels it may be another month before he is at game speed.
